基因聚类分析怎么做

回复

共3条回复 我来回复
  • 小飞棍来咯的头像
    小飞棍来咯
    这个人很懒,什么都没有留下~
    评论

    基因聚类分析是一种常用的数据挖掘技术,可以帮助研究人员发现基因之间的相似性和差异性,为基因表达分析、研究基因功能等提供参考。下面是进行基因聚类分析的具体步骤:

    1. 数据准备
      进行基因聚类分析首先需要准备基因表达数据,通常是从实验中获得的高通量测序数据或芯片数据。确保数据质量高、处理完整,且数据之间具有可比性。对于RNA测序数据,一般采用基因的FPKM、RPKM或TPM值来表示基因的表达量。

    2. 数据预处理
      在进行基因聚类分析之前,需要对数据进行预处理。通常包括数据标准化、缺失值处理、数据筛选等。常用的标准化方法包括Z-score标准化、Min-Max标准化等,以确保数据具有可比性和可解释性。

    3. 选择合适的聚类算法
      在进行基因聚类分析时,需要选择合适的聚类算法。常用的基因聚类算法包括层次聚类、K均值聚类、密度聚类等。不同的算法有不同的适用场景和特点,需要结合具体数据情况来选择适合的算法。

    4. 进行聚类分析
      选择合适的算法后,可以开始进行基因聚类分析。根据选择的算法和数据特点,进行聚类分析并将基因分为不同的簇。通过簇的形成,可以发现不同基因之间的表达模式和相互关系,帮助揭示基因之间的功能关联性。

    5. 结果解读和可视化
      完成基因聚类分析后,需要对结果进行解读和可视化。通过热图、散点图、PCA等可视化方法,可以直观地展示基因之间的表达模式和聚类结果,帮助研究人员深入理解基因之间的关系,并为后续的功能富集分析、网络分析等提供参考。

    总的来说,基因聚类分析是一个复杂的过程,需要综合考虑数据特点、算法选择和结果解读等多个方面。通过系统地进行基因聚类分析,可以帮助研究人员更好地理解基因表达数据,揭示基因之间的潜在联系,为生物学研究提供重要的支持和指导。

    1年前 0条评论
  • 基因聚类分析是一种常用的生物信息学方法,用于对基因表达数据进行分类和模式识别,以找出相似表达模式的基因。这种分析方法可以帮助研究人员发现基因之间的潜在关系,揭示基因在不同生物过程中的功能和相互作用。下面将介绍基因聚类分析的具体步骤和常用方法。

    1. 数据准备

    首先,需要准备基因表达数据集。通常,基因表达数据以矩阵的形式呈现,行表示基因,列表示不同样本或条件下的表达值。确保数据集的质量和一致性对于后续的分析非常重要。

    2. 数据预处理

    在进行聚类分析之前,需要对数据进行预处理,包括数据清洗、标准化和筛选。数据清洗主要是处理缺失值和异常值,以确保数据的完整性和准确性。标准化可以消除不同基因之间由于表达值幅度差异所引起的影响,常见的标准化方法包括Z-score标准化和Min-Max标准化。另外,根据实际研究目的,可以对基因和样本进行筛选,去除不相关的数据。

    3. 选择合适的聚类算法

    在进行基因聚类分析时,需要选择合适的聚类算法。常见的基因聚类算法包括层次聚类、K均值聚类和密度聚类等。不同的算法适用于不同的数据类型和研究目的,因此需要根据具体情况选择适当的算法。

    • 层次聚类:将样本或基因逐步合并为越来越大的类别,可以得到树状结构的聚类图。层次聚类可以分为凝聚式和分裂式两种方法,分别从底部和顶部开始合并或分裂聚类。

    • K均值聚类:将数据集划分为K个簇,并通过最小化簇内平方和来确定聚类中心。K均值聚类适用于较大的数据集,并且需要预先确定簇的数量。

    • 密度聚类:根据样本密度的分布特点将数据划分为不同的簇。密度聚类适用于发现具有不同密度分布的样本集。

    4. 进行聚类分析

    选择合适的距离度量方法来计算基因之间的相似性,常用的距离度量包括欧氏距离、曼哈顿距离和相关系数等。根据选择的聚类算法和距离度量方法,对基因表达数据进行聚类分析,得到基因的分类结果。

    5. 结果解释与可视化

    最后,对聚类分析的结果进行解释和验证。根据聚类结果,可以发现具有相似表达模式的基因群,深入研究其功能和相互作用。同时,通过可视化工具如热图、树状图等,直观展示基因之间的关系和聚类结果,帮助研究人员进一步分析和解释数据。

    总而言之,基因聚类分析是一种重要的生物信息学方法,可以帮助研究人员对基因表达数据进行系统性的分类和分析。通过合理选择数据处理方法、聚类算法和结果展示方式,可以更好地理解基因之间的关系,从而深入探究生物过程中的潜在规律和机制。

    1年前 0条评论
  • 基因聚类分析方法和流程详解

    基因聚类分析是一种用于分析基因表达谱数据的重要方法,通过对基因表达数据进行聚类可以帮助揭示基因在不同条件下的表达模式,找出相关联的基因集合,并推断它们在生物学过程中的作用。本文将从基本概念、方法选择、数据准备、聚类算法选择和评估几个方面详细介绍基因聚类分析的方法和流程。

    1. 基本概念

    基因聚类分析的基本思想是根据基因的表达模式将它们分成若干个簇(cluster),即具有类似表达模式的基因被分到同一个簇中。通过聚类分析,我们可以发现那些在不同生物条件下表达模式相似的基因,推测它们可能在同一生物通路中发挥作用。

    2. 方法选择

    常见的基因聚类方法包括层次聚类、K均值聚类、模糊C均值聚类等。选择适合的聚类方法需要考虑数据的特点、分析的目的和领域常用的方法。在实际应用中,常常通过尝试多种方法并对比结果来选择最合适的方法。

    3. 数据准备

    在进行基因聚类分析之前,首先需要准备好基因表达数据。通常,基因表达数据是一个矩阵,行表示基因,列表示不同的样本(如不同的细胞系、样本来源等),矩阵中的元素表示基因在该样本中的表达水平。数据预处理是基因聚类分析的关键环节,包括标准化、去除噪声、缺失值处理等。

    4. 聚类算法选择

    4.1 层次聚类

    层次聚类将数据集中的每个样本视为一个簇,然后逐渐合并具有最相似表达模式的簇,直到所有样本都合并为一个簇或达到用户指定的终止条件。层次聚类分为凝聚层次聚类和分裂层次聚类。常用的层次聚类算法包括单链接、完全链接和平均链接。

    4.2 K均值聚类

    K均值聚类是一种迭代算法,将数据集分为K个不重叠的簇,每个样本被分到距离其最近的簇中。K均值聚类的核心是选择合适的簇中心和距离度量方法,常用的距离度量包括欧式距离、余弦相似度等。

    4.3 模糊C均值聚类

    模糊C均值聚类是基于模糊集理论的聚类方法,相比于K均值聚类,模糊C均值聚类允许一个样本以一定的概率属于不同的簇,更加灵活。模糊C均值聚类的核心是隶属度(membership degree)和模糊中心。

    5. 聚类结果评估

    在进行基因聚类分析后,需要对聚类结果进行评估,以确保找到的簇结构合理且具有生物学解释性。常用的评估指标包括轮廓系数、Calinski-Harabasz指数、Davies-Bouldin指数等。此外,也可以通过可视化分析如热图等直观展示聚类结果。

    总结

    基因聚类分析是一种强大的工具,可以帮助研究者发现基因表达数据中的潜在模式,揭示基因之间的关系,并挖掘其在生物学过程中的作用。通过选择合适的聚类方法、数据准备和评估指标,基因聚类分析能够为生物学研究提供重要的洞察,并推动基因功能研究和疾病机制探索。

    1年前 0条评论
站长微信
站长微信
分享本页
返回顶部